Deadwood Removal in Allentown, PA
Deadwood removal services involve the safe and efficient removal of dead or decaying trees, branches, and limbs from residential properties. This process is often necessary after storms, to improve landscape aesthetics, or to eliminate hazards that could fall and cause damage or injury. Projects may include removing entire dead trees, pruning or trimming hazardous branches, and clearing fallen debris to maintain the safety and appearance of yards, gardens, and other outdoor spaces.
Homeowners typically seek deadwood removal services to prevent property damage, reduce the risk of injury, or prepare their landscape for new planting or construction. Before requesting this service, it’s helpful to understand the extent of the work needed, the location of the dead or hazardous wood, and any access considerations that could impact the removal process. Clear communication about these details can ensure the project is completed effectively and safely.

Deadwood Removal Questions
What types of debris are removed during deadwood removal? Deadwood removal typically includes removing fallen branches, broken limbs, and decayed wood from trees and landscapes.
When is deadwood removal necessary? Deadwood removal is recommended when dead or dying branches pose safety risks or threaten the health of the tree.
Does deadwood removal benefit tree health? Yes, removing deadwood can improve tree stability, reduce the risk of disease, and promote healthy growth.
Can deadwood removal be part of regular property maintenance? Yes, routine deadwood removal helps maintain the appearance and safety of outdoor spaces.
